Document background
The Notice Vacate Letter Tenant is a crucial document in the residential tenancy process in England and Wales, required when a tenant wishes to end their tenancy agreement. This formal notice must be provided within the timeframe specified in the original tenancy agreement, typically one month for periodic tenancies or as stated for fixed-term agreements. The document ensures legal compliance with the Housing Act 1988 and related legislation, while protecting both tenant and landlord interests. It should contain specific details including property address, vacation date, and tenant contact information, serving as a formal record of the tenant's intention to terminate the tenancy.
Suggested Sections

1. Tenant Details: Full name and current address of tenant(s)

2. Landlord/Agent Details: Full name and address of landlord or managing agent

3. Property Details: Full address of the rental property

4. Notice Date: Date the notice is being given

5. Vacation Date: Intended date of moving out

6. Tenancy Reference: Reference to the relevant tenancy agreement

Optional Sections

1. Forwarding Address: New address for correspondence, used when tenant has secured new accommodation

2. Deposit Return Request: Request for return of security deposit, including preferred method of return

3. Property Inspection: Proposed dates/times for final inspection, used when required by tenancy agreement

Suggested Schedules

1. Copy of Tenancy Agreement: Reference copy of original tenancy agreement

2. Inventory Check List: Optional checklist for property condition assessment

Housing Act 1988: Primary legislation governing residential tenancies in England and Wales, particularly Assured Shorthold Tenancies (ASTs). Section 5 specifically deals with termination of assured tenancies and sets out basic notice requirements.

Tenant Fees Act 2019: Legislation that governs what fees can and cannot be charged in relation to tenancies, including during the termination process. Ensures no prohibited fees are involved when a tenant gives notice.

Protection from Eviction Act 1977: While primarily focused on protecting tenants from illegal eviction, this Act contains important provisions about the legal framework of ending tenancies that should be considered even in tenant-initiated notices.

Consumer Rights Act 2015: Legislation ensuring fairness in consumer contracts, including tenancy agreements. Relevant for understanding the validity and fairness of notice terms in the tenancy agreement.

Notice Period Requirements: Standard requirement of minimum 1 month notice for periodic tenancies, subject to specific terms in the tenancy agreement and whether the tenancy is fixed-term or periodic.

Service of Notice Requirements: Legal requirements regarding how the notice must be served to the landlord or their agent to be considered valid under English and Welsh law.
